What You'll Do:
- Optimize Service Operations:
Develop, implement, enforce, and monitor service department processes that drive efficiency, profitability, and customer satisfaction. - Manage to Goals:
Lead the department to meet annual performance goals and operate within budget. - Build Customer Relationships:
Grow business through promotions, customer visits, and networking with new and existing customers. - Warranty & PIP Management:
Submit all warranty and Product Improvement Program (PIP) claims accurately and on time for maximum credit. - Lead the Team:
Assign jobs and work areas based on technician skillsets and ensure a productive and balanced workflow. - Review & Approve Work Orders:
Ensure all work orders are accurate, complete, and ready for timely customer billing. - Maintain Equipment & Tools:
Ensure all department vehicles, tools, and equipment are in safe working order. - Develop Top Talent:
Oversee recruiting, staffing, employee development, and performance management of the team.
What We're Looking For:
- Experience:
5+ years as a technician in a service department; previous shop foreman or management experience strongly preferred. Technical school certificate or equivalent hands-on experience. - Mechanical Knowledge:
Solid understanding of parts, equipment, and machinery - Leadership
Skills:
Strong ability to lead, coach, and manage a team. - Customer-Focused:
Excellent customer service and selling skills; able to handle objections professionally. - Business Acumen:
Familiar with basic financial principles related to service operations and able to analyze internal reports. - Tech
Skills:
Proficient with computers, data entry, internet tools, and Microsoft Office programs. - Flexible Availability:
Willing and able to work extended hours as needed
Physical Requirements:
- Able to lift up to 50 lbs and perform physical tasks like bending, climbing, and kneeling.
- Comfortable working in loud, busy environments around moving machinery.
